Fox, N. and Ward, K. (2005) Global consumption and the challenge to pharmaceutical governance in the United Kingdom. BMJ, 331 (7507). pp. 40-42. ISSN 0959-8146
Abstract
Analysis of governance, based on research into the views of stakeholders, can show the ways in which systems for regulation of technology evolve in the face of changes such as globalisation.
